Veterinarian Salary

Senior Veterinarian Salary in Hastings, NE: $190,026 (2026)

Quick Answer:The top tier of veterinarians working in Hastings, NE —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$190,026/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1131. Strip back Hastings's price premium (BEA RPP 91.5, 8%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$207,679 in average-cost America. The 55%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Veterinarian Earnings in Hastings

In Hastings, certain specialties offer premium compensation that reflects the intricacies of veterinary medicine. Advanced practices in areas such as oncology (DACVIM-O), dermatology (DACVD), and equine surgery are among those that not only require extensive training but also contribute to overall earning potential. Employers vary widely, from corporate chains like VCA and BluePearl—where many senior positions are available—to independent practices and specialty referral hospitals. The disparity in senior veterinarian pay in NE is also linked to compensation structures; corporate entities may provide production-based models supplemented with bonuses, while independent clinics often emphasize stable salaries with different non-salary benefits. Pathways to leadership such as medical director or practice owner can further enhance personal income, especially when coupled with unique certifications achieved through extra years of residency alongside the DVM or VMD degrees. Thus, investment in specialization and understanding of employer dynamics can markedly influence the senior veterinarian's financial landscape in Hastings.
